BeatsExpectations is not computed for specialized-population schools (schools for the deaf or blind, therapeutic and behavioral-health placements, juvenile-justice and alternative-education settings, and similar). State ELA/Math proficiency rates are not a comparable metric for these populations, so a demographically-adjusted residual against general-enrollment peers would be misleading. About Eagle Tree Continuation

As a minimally staffed four-year high school in Carson, California, Eagle Tree Continuation instructs 18 students from grades 9 through 12, run under Los Angeles Unified. By comparison, California's public schools average about 838 students each, so Eagle Tree Continuation sits 98% smaller than that benchmark.

Eagle Tree Continuation is one of 784 schools operated by Los Angeles Unified, a district that enrolls 406,887 students overall.

In terms of who attends, Eagle Tree Continuation logs that 72% of the student body identifies as Hispanic. Beyond that, the school records 22% Black, 6% Asian. The wider county runs roughly 48% Hispanic, putting the school's mix meaningfully more Hispanic than the area baseline.

On the income-and-resources front, Staff filings list 2 full-time-equivalent teachers, which works out to roughly 9.2:1 students per teacher. Statewide, the average ratio sits near 18.2:1, putting Eagle Tree Continuation tighter than the state norm the norm. Roughly 100% of students at Eagle Tree Continuation qualify for free or reduced-price lunch, often used as a Title I proxy. By comparison, Los Angeles County runs at roughly 70%, so the school's eligibility rate is meaningfully above the surrounding baseline.

In the area at large, Los Angeles County reports that median household income runs about $90,112, about 36% of the adult population holds a bachelor's degree or above, and census figures put the poverty rate at about 10%. Eagle Tree Continuation is one of 2244 public schools in Los Angeles County (combined enrollment of about 1,265,907 students).

Academies of Education and Empowerment at Carson High is the nearest neighboring public school, about 0.2 miles from this campus. Counting just inside five miles, 8 other public schools cluster around Eagle Tree Continuation.

Geographically, the school is in a high-density area.

Five-year trend. Eagle Tree Continuation's enrollment has declined 75% since 2018, when it stood at 71 (now 18). The Black share of enrollment rose from 11% to 22% over that span. The student-to-teacher ratio pulled in from 20.3:1 in 2018 to 9.2:1 today.
